Description
Vulnerability in the Oracle Document Management and Collaboration product of Oracle E-Business Suite (component: Attachments).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.3-12.2.15.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Document Management and Collaboration.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ized creation, deletion or modification access to critical data or all Oracle Document Management and Collaboration accessible data as well as unauthorized access to critical data or complete access to all Oracle Document Management and Collaboration accessible data.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 8.1 (Confidentiality and Integrity imp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:N).

Impact

Vulnerability in the Attachments component of Oracle Document Management and Collaboration allows a low‑priv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to create, delete, or modify critical data. Successful exploitation can lead to unauthorized modification of attachments or complete access to all data stored in the system. The weakness, a Broken Access Control flaw (CWE-284), results in loss of confidentiality and integrity but does not affect availability. CVSS 3.1 score of 8.1 reflects high severity with low attack complexity and little privilege requirement.

Affected Systems

Oracle Document Management and Collaboration, part of Oracle E‑Business Suite, versions 12.2.3 through 12.2.15 are affected. The fix is available in the July 2026 CPU update.

Risk and Exploitability

The CVSS base score of 8.1 indicates a high risk posture. EPSS of less than 1 % suggests that the likelihood of live exploitation is currently very low, and the vulnerability is not listed in CISA’s KEV catalog. Attackers would need to be in the network and possess a low‑privileged user account to reach the HTTP endpoints that handle attachments, which is the most likely attack vector inferred from the description.

OpenCVE Recommended Actions

  • Apply the July 2026 CPU patch that updates Oracle Document Management and Collaboration to a version that fixes the attachment handling issue.
  • Restrict HTTP access to the Document Management servers by limiting it to trusted IP ranges and enforce least privileged accounts for attachment operations.
  • Enable comprehensive logging for attachment creation, deletion, and modification, and monitor these logs for suspicious activity.
